630591723 has 10 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 941995164. Its totient is φ = 420394428.
The previous prime is 630591707. The next prime is 630591733. The reversal of 630591723 is 327195036.
630591723 is a `hidden beast` number, since 63 + 0 + 591 + 7 + 2 + 3 = 666.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 630591723 - 24 = 630591707 is a prime.
It is a super-2 number, since 2×6305917232 = 795291842232217458, which contains 22 as substring.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(630591733)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 9 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 3892461 + ... + 3892622.
Almost surely, 2630591723 is an apocalyptic number.
630591723 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(311403441).
630591723 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
630591723 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 7785095 (or 7785086 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 34020, while the sum is 36.
The square root of 630591723 is about 25111.5854338192. The cubic root of 630591723 is about 857.5301966150.
